在日常办公中,Microsoft Excel作为数据处理和分析的重要工具,其稳定性和流畅性对于提高工作效率至关重要,有时用户在打开Excel时可能会遇到“stdole32.tlb”的提示,这不仅影响了使用体验,还可能阻碍工作的正常进行,本文将深入探讨这一问题的成因及多种解决方案,帮助用户快速恢复Excel的正常使用。
stdole32.tlb是什么?
我们需要了解stdole32.tlb
是什么。stdole32.tlb
是一个类型库文件,全称为“Standard OLE Types Library”,它包含了OLE(对象链接与嵌入)自动化对象的标准定义,这些定义对于Excel等Office应用程序与其他软件之间的交互至关重要,当stdole32.tlb
文件损坏、丢失或与系统不兼容时,就可能导致Excel在启动时弹出错误提示。
问题成因分析
1、文件损坏或丢失:由于非正常关机、软件冲突、病毒攻击等原因,stdole32.tlb
文件可能已损坏或丢失。
2、系统更新后的兼容性问题:操作系统更新后,新旧软件之间的兼容性问题可能导致stdole32.tlb
文件无**常工作。
3、用户账户控制(UAC)设置不当:UAC设置过于严格,可能阻止Excel访问必要的文件或执行必要的操作。
4、Office版本与操作系统不兼容:安装的Office版本与当前操作系统版本不兼容,也可能导致此类问题。
解决方案
针对上述问题成因,我们可以尝试以下解决方案:
1、修复或替换stdole32.tlb
文件
- 检查系统的C:\Windows\System32
(64位系统)或C:\Windows\SysWOW64
(32位系统)目录下是否存在stdole32.tlb
文件。
- 如果文件不存在,可以从可靠的来源下载该文件,并放置到正确的目录下,注意,下载文件时一定要确保来源可靠,避免下载到病毒或恶意软件。
- 如果文件已存在但损坏,可以尝试用下载的文件替换原来的文件,替换前建议先备份原文件。
2、运行系统文件检查器
- 打开命令提示符(以管理员身份),输入sfc /scannow
命令并回车,该命令将扫描所有受保护的系统文件,并替换那些被修改或损坏的文件。
3、修复或重置Office程序
- 在控制面板的“程序和功能”中找到Microsoft Office,选择“更改”并执行在线修复或快速修复。
- 如果修复无效,可以考虑卸载Office后重新安装最新版本。
4、调整UAC设置
- 打开系统的“用户账户控制设置”,将通知级别调整到适当的级别,但请注意,过低的UAC级别可能会降低系统的安全性。
5、确保Windows和Office更新
- 检查并安装所有可用的Windows和Office更新,以确保软件与系统的兼容性。
6、使用兼容性模式运行Excel
- 右键点击Excel的快捷方式或可执行文件,选择“属性”,切换到“兼容性”选项卡,勾选“以兼容模式运行这个程序”,并选择一个合适的旧版本Windows系统。
常见问题解答
问:我已经尝试了上述所有方法,但Excel打开时仍然出现stdole32.tlb
的提示,怎么办?
答:如果上述方法均无法解决问题,可能需要考虑以下进一步措施:
彻底卸载Office:卸载Office后,清理注册表中的相关项和残留文件,然后重新安装最新版本。
检查病毒和恶意软件:确保电脑安装了可靠的防病毒软件,并进行全面扫描以排除病毒或恶意软件的干扰。
寻求专业帮助:如果问题依然存在,建议联系Microsoft官方支持或专业的IT技术人员寻求帮助。
通过以上步骤,大多数用户应该能够解决Excel打开时出现的stdole32.tlb
提示问题,如果问题依旧,建议耐心排查并尝试不同的解决方案,直到找到适合自己的方法。
评论已关闭